    K3 Holdings Lawsuit: The Rent-Control Clash Shaking Los Angeles

    The K3 Holdings lawsuit served as a startling reminder of the frequent collision between housing rights and corporate ambition. The case, which was filed in Los Angeles, focused on claims that Nathan and Michael Kadisha’s company, K3 Holdings, employed especially harsh methods to evict rent-controlled apartment tenants. Allegedly, these tactics included persistent offers of cash for keys, willful disregard for upkeep, and discriminatory actions directed at Latinx families who had occupied their apartments for many years.

    Tenants talked about both systemic and personal experiences. Mold, unexpected construction, and increasing pressure to leave were all reported by families. According to one mother, she kept getting messages about buyouts that “seemed too insistent to ignore,” only to be confronted with constant noise and limited access to necessities. Her story, along with others, vividly depicted how corporate management disrupted lives.

    The Southern California Housing Rights Center (HRC) brought a case that proved remarkably successful in exposing the ways in which private landlords could manipulate housing laws for financial gain by utilizing data and collective testimony. The lawsuit, which focused on how language barriers and immigration fears were allegedly used to speed up evictions, accused K3 Holdings of discrimination under both federal and California law.

    CategoryDetails
    NameNathan Kadisha and Michael Kadisha
    RolePrincipals of K3 Holdings, LLC
    CompanyK3 Holdings LLC
    Allegation HighlightsAcquisition of rent-controlled buildings, cash-for-keys buyouts, discrimination claims
    Notable CaseSouthern California Housing Rights Center v. K3 Holdings LLC, Case No. 2:22-cv-00697
    Settlement$2,200,000 inclusive of damages and attorneys’ fees
    Year Filed2022

    In comparison to the size of Los Angeles real estate, the $2.2 million settlement may seem small, but its symbolic significance was incredibly potent. Tenant displacement could no longer be justified by business-as-usual rhetoric or market logic, it was emphasized. The agreement enforced accountability through systemic changes rather than merely resolving a lawsuit. K3 Holdings consented to rent transparency, multilingual tenant communications, anti-discrimination training, and a requirement to set aside 10% of its units for affordable housing initiatives.

    Housing advocates especially benefited from this result. It established a precedent demonstrating that monetary fines are an effective way to discourage wrongdoing by big landlords. Additionally, it granted families—who frequently feel powerless in conflicts with institutional property owners—legal standing. It was a turning point in K3 Holdings’ reputation, putting the business under constant public scrutiny and requiring it to make real reforms in order to regain its credibility.

    This case has been compared to similar disputes in other major U.S. cities, according to observers. The alleged strategies, which include selective advertising, construction harassment, and pressure campaigns, are remarkably similar to those observed in New York and San Francisco, where gentrification coexists with regulation. According to housing economists, these cases highlight a more fundamental imbalance: the conflict between the quick financial returns and the drawn-out legal system. In contrast, the K3 Holdings lawsuit provided a striking example of how legal tenacity can ultimately triumph over impatience motivated by profit.

    The narrative also illustrates how community mobilization can lead to changes in civic infrastructure. HRC successfully combined procedural accuracy and moral pressure by combining formal litigation with grassroots organizing. This hybrid strategy has been very effective in turning disparate complaints into coherent evidence that judges were unable to disregard. Currently, other tenant advocacy networks throughout California are adopting this model.

    The K3 Holdings settlement has social and emotional significance in addition to its legal aspects. It reaffirmed the straightforward but profound idea that a home is a foundation of dignity rather than just an asset. The victory was referred to as “not just a win, but validation” by many of the participating tenants. They viewed the case as evidence that the mechanism of displacement can be thwarted by perseverance when it is shared by all.

    Real estate experts have noted that these court rulings can significantly increase industry transparency. Landlords are reconsidering their acquisition tactics, particularly those that focus on buildings with rent controls. Instead of focusing on occupied properties, some investors are subtly changing their approach to rehab empty or newly constructed properties.
